FEEL GOOD IN A FLASH
After long hours
in high heels, rub
a moisturizing
cream on feet and
massage soles
by rolling them
over a tennis ball.
Put on some cozy
socks just
before bed.
Carry an un-scented
dryer sheet in your coat
pocket to calm static in
your hair or dress.
